Magbenkiti
Magbenkiti is a hamlet in Northern Province, Sierra Leone. Magbenkiti is situated nearby to the hamlet Manonko, as well as near Makump.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Marampa and Lunsar.
Marampa
Hamlet
Marampa Mines is the site of an hematite iron ore mine based in the town of Lunsar, Port Loko District, Sierra Leone. Marampa is situated 3½ km east of Magbenkiti.
Lunsar
Town

Lunsar is a town in Marampa Chiefdom, Port Loko District in the Northern Province of Sierra Leone. It is the largest town in Port Loko District by population. Lunsar is situated 4½ km west of Magbenkiti.
